Cubic Lounge Chair by Ate van Apeldoorn for Houtwerk Hattem, The Netherlands 196

About the Item

This chair is of a very nice, minimalistic and cubic design by Ate van Apeldoorn for Houtwerk Hattem. The use of materials and techniques is significent for his designs. The frame is made of solid pine wood and the seat and backrest are made of high-quality brown leather. This chair is in a very good condition, with minor signs of age and use.
